UCSI’S MICHELLE SOO DISCOVERS NEW PARASITES; NAMES ONE AFTER THE BANTING TOWN

Dr Michelle Soo Oi Yoon |  Faculty of Applied Sciences

UCSI University's Aquatic Science Lecturer Dr Michelle Soo Oi Yoon has discovered 14 new species of marine parasites. As a marine taxonomist, who studies marine life, Michelle’s discovery is considered record-breaking in her field of work.

Choo Yik Jin

FAS BIOTECHNOLOGY STUDENT WINS BEST POSTER PRIZE AT THE 30TH INTERVARSITY BIOCHEMISTRY SEMINAR.

Choo Yik Jin |  BSc (Hons) Biotechnology

Won the Best Poster prize at the 30th Intervarsity Biochemistry Seminar (IBS) held on 4th May 2019 at University of Nottingham Malaysia Campus. The annual IBS is organized by the Malaysian Society of Biochemistry and Molecular Biology (MSBMB) and involves participants from 15 public and private universities.

Ng Choon Ming

NG CHOON MING GOT TRAVEL GRANT FROM INDIA

Ng Choon Ming

Ng Choon Ming, a PhD candidate, received a travel grant award for the recent Second International National Institute of Nutrition Centenary Conference in Hyderabad, India. She was among the top 3 out of the total 30 abstracts received for this award. She presented her idea on improving healthy diets in the Young Person Unique Idea category.
